On January 1, Year 1, Your Ride Inc. paid $42,000 cash to purchase a taxi cab. The taxi had a 4-year useful life and a $5,400 salvage value.

Required

Question a. Determine the amount of depreciation expense that would appear on the Year 1 and Year 2 income statements.

Question b. Determine the amount of accumulated depreciation that would appear on the Year 1 and Year 2 balance sheets.
